Travel advice:

Train:

  • Rotterdam can be reached by train directly from Paris, Brussels and Antwerp (Thalys)
  • Rotterdam can be reached by train from Amsterdam and Amsterdam Schiphol Airport (Intercity Direct)
  • Rotterdam can be reached by international train

 

Plane:

  • Flying into Rotterdam The Hague Airport (bus/metro to city center – 20 minutes)
  • Flying into Amsterdam Schiphol Airport (train to Rotterdam city center – 25 minutes)

 

Bus:

  • Flixbus and other providers have direct and indirect connections to Rotterdam

Car:

  • Parking in Rotterdam is available in underground parking and cheaper than street parking.
  • Reserved parking in Rotterdam City center from 10 Euro per day.
  • Unreserved Parking Museumpark: 21 euro per day.
  • Most parkings provide electric car loading facilities as well.
